HTMLファイルをXLSに変換する方法
- 上の「ファイルを選択」ボタンをクリックし、HTMLファイルを選択してください。
- プレビューが表示されます。
- 「ファイルを変換...」ボタンをクリックして、XLSファイルをダウンロードしてください。
高品質な変換
当社の高度な変換技術により、HTMLファイルの品質と完全性を維持しながら、正確な変換を実現します。
安全でプライベート
お客様のデータは厳格なプライバシーポリシーによって保護されています。アップロードされた HTML 形式の ページ と、変換後の XLS ファイルは、変換後すぐに削除されます。
使いやすさ
HTMLファイルをアップロードしてブラウザでプレビューし、XLSとしてダウンロードできます。登録不要、ウォーターマークなし。ソフトウェアのインストールや専門知識も必要ありません。
HTMLからXLSへの変換について
.HTMLを.XLSに変換すると、ウェブベースのマークアップがレガシーなバイナリ形式のスプレッドシートに変換される。柔軟なテキストベースのドキュメントオブジェクトモデル(DOM)を、Excelバイナリファイル形式(BIFF)でエンコードされた行と列の厳格なグリッドに変更するんだ。ウェブページからデータテーブルを抽出して、オフラインで計算、並べ替え、分析をするためにこの変換がよく使われている。
これにより、ウェブデータに対して数式やピボットテーブルを使えるようになる。その代わり、レスポンシブなレイアウト、CSSのスタイリング、JavaScriptのインタラクティブ性、マルチメディア要素は失われてしまう。主なトレードオフは、データの操作性を得るために見た目の再現性を犠牲にすることだ。
複雑なレイアウトを持つウェブページ全体(ニュース記事やダッシュボードなど)を.XLSに変換するのはおすすめしない。変換後のファイルはまともに読めないものになってしまうからだ。この変換は、元の.HTMLに構造化された<table>要素が含まれている場合にのみ効果的であり、推奨される。
よくある用途とユーザー
データアナリスト、研究者、レガシーシステムの管理者がこの変換を必要とすることが多い。典型的なワークフローは以下の通りだ。
- ウェブスクレイピング: 競合分析のために、ウェブサイトから価格表、ディレクトリ、財務データなどを抽出し、スプレッドシートとして保存する。
- レガシーレポート作成: 基本的なHTMLエクスポートしか提供していない古いウェブアプリケーションからレポートを出力し、古い企業システム向けにフォーマットを整える。
- データアーカイブ: 未だにExcel 97-2003に依存している環境で、オフラインの記録用にオンラインのデータテーブルをローカルに保存する。
ソフトウェアとツールのサポート
.HTMLと.XLSを開いたり、編集したり、変換したりできるツールやライブラリはいくつかある。
変換のメリットとデメリット
メリット:
- データ操作: ウェブブラウザに閉じ込められていたデータに対して、並べ替え、フィルタリング、数式を使った計算ができるようになる。
- レガシー互換性: .XLSは、最新のフォーマットを受け付けない古いソフトウェア、マクロ、企業システムでも完璧に動作する。
- オフラインアクセス: データがローカルに保存されるため、閲覧するのにインターネット接続やウェブサーバーを必要としない。
デメリット:
- 厳しいサイズ制限: .XLSは最大で65,536行、256列という厳しい制限がある。これより大きなHTMLテーブルは切り捨てられ、データが失われてしまう。
- フォーマットの喪失: ウェブ特有のスタイリング、カスタムフォント、背景画像は破棄される。
- 構造の不一致: ネストされたHTML要素(
<td>の中にある<div>や<ul>など)は、スプレッドシートのセルの配置を崩してしまうことが多い。 - セキュリティリスク: レガシーな.XLS形式は、最新のスプレッドシート形式よりもマクロを利用したマルウェアに対して脆弱だ。
変換の難しさとConvert.Guruを選ぶ理由
.HTMLから.XLSへの変換における主な技術的課題は、レイアウトのマッピングだ。HTMLは柔軟なボックスモデルを使用するのに対し、.XLSは厳格なグリッドを必要とする。パーサーは<table>、<tr>(テーブル行)、<td>(テーブルデータ)タグを識別し、それらをスプレッドシートの正確な座標にマッピングしなければならない。rowspanやcolspanのような属性は、バイナリのBIFF形式で複雑なセルの結合を必要とする。さらに、文字エンコーディングの不一致(最新のUTF-8のウェブテキストをレガシーなWindowsコードページに変換すること)によって、特殊文字が文字化けすることもよくある。
Convert.Guruは、.HTMLファイル内の表データを分離し、.XLSのグリッドにきれいにマッピングすることで、この変換を正確に処理する。複雑なcolspanやrowspan属性を自動的に解決し、文字エンコーディングを安全に処理し、不要なウェブフォーマットを取り除いてくれる。これにより、手作業でのコピペでよくある列のズレがない、きれいですぐに使えるスプレッドシートができあがる。
HTMLとXLS:どちらを選ぶべきか?
| 機能 | HTML | XLS |
| 主な用途 | ウェブ表示とブラウザレンダリング | 表形式データの分析と計算 |
| 構造 | 柔軟なDOMツリー | 厳格なグリッド(行と列) |
| フォーマットの種類 | プレーンテキストマークアップ | バイナリ(BIFF) |
| サイズ制限 | 無制限 | 65,536行、256列 |
| インタラクティブ性 | 高い(JavaScript、CSS) | 低い(VBAマクロ) |
どちらのフォーマットを選ぶべきか?
ウェブブラウザで情報を表示したり、複雑な視覚的レイアウトを保持したり、最新のモバイルやデスクトップデバイスでのアクセシビリティを確保したい場合は、.HTMLを選ぼう。
レガシーバージョンのMicrosoft Excel(Excel 97-2003)で表形式のデータを操作しなければならない場合や、この特定のバイナリ形式を必要とする古い企業システムにデータを入力する場合にのみ、.XLSを選ぼう。
避けるべきケース: 厳格なレガシー要件がない場合は、.XLSへの変換は避けよう。代わりに、HTMLを.XLSX(最新のExcel)や.CSV(カンマ区切り値)に変換するべきだ。これらの最新フォーマットはセキュリティが高く、65,536行の制限もなく、現在のデータサイエンスツールとの幅広い互換性を提供してくれる。
まとめ
.HTMLから.XLSへの変換は、古いスプレッドシートソフトウェアでの計算やレポート作成のために、ウェブベースのテーブルを抽出する必要がある場合に理にかなっている。注意すべき最大の制限は、65,536行という厳しい制限だ。ウェブのテーブルが大きすぎると、データが警告なしに削除されてしまう。Convert.Guruは、複雑なテーブル構造を正しく解析し、データの整合性を保ち、きれいなバイナリファイルを瞬時に提供してくれるため、まさにこのHTMLからXLSへの変換において信頼できる選択肢だ。
FAQ
Convert.Guru なら、HTML 形式の ページ(マークアップ言語ドキュメント)を無料でオンラインでさまざまな形式に簡単に変換できます。Wordや追加のソフトウェアは不要です。
インターネット接続なしで、Wordなどのデスクトップコンバーターを使用してローカルでHTMLをXLSに変換することもできます。最も簡単な方法は、コンピューター上のソフトウェアでHTMLファイルを開き、「ファイル」メニューの「名前を付けて保存...」からXLSとして保存することです。
HTMLからXLSへの変換コンバーターについて
Convert.Guru を使えば、ウェブページをオンラインで XLS にすばやく簡単に変換できます。 HTMLからXLSへのコンバーターは完全にブラウザ上で動作するため、ソフトウェアのインストールやアカウント作成は不要です。 25年以上にわたり維持されている業界最大級かつ最も信頼性の高いファイル形式データベースを活用し、破損したファイルや名前の間違ったファイルであっても、HTMLファイルを正確に識別します。 アップロードされたファイルは変換後に自動的に削除され、プライバシーが保護されます。